CO2-Based Container Refrigeration System

January 6, 2012
Carrier Transicold has unveiled the world’s first CO2-based refrigeration system—the NaturaLINE. While using CO2 as a natural refrigerant, the NaturaLINE has been developed to reduce shipping lines’ on-board power generation requirements, which will ultimately decrease the amount of fuel used to generate electricity.

New Year’s Day 2012 - The Final Milestone of the Port of Los Angeles' Clean Truck Program

December 31, 2011
New Year’s Day 2012 marks the final milestone of the Clean Truck Program (CTP), the Port’s unprecedented initiative that has succeeded in slashing harmful diesel particulate emissions from trucks serving the San Pedro Bay Ports by 89 percent in about three years.
